Abstract
PURPOSE: To improve the machinability of sintered iron using no special means when sintering, by diffusing copper phase and lead phase into the crystal boundary of iron grains in the base material and by inhibiting the alloying of carbon from an atmosphere with the iron base metal.
CONSTITUTION: 0.2W3wt% lead and 0.5W5wt% copper in the form of free powder particles or alloy powder particles are mixed with iron powder to be molded and then the molded item is sintered in a non oxidizing atmosphere. Further, to the mixture, MnS powder and CaS powder may be added. It is best to carry out the sintering at a temperature which is sufficient to result in no chipping when the molded item is machined thereafter and at which the carbon component is hardly alloyed with the iron base metal. Lead and copper improve the machinability of the sintered body. Lead is alloyed with a part or the entire of copper to diffuse rapidly into gaps between iron grains and into the boundary of iron grains and to cover iron grains with the newly formed alloy, thereby inhibiting the alloying of caron with the iron grains. For attaining such effects, each content of lead and copper need exceed the above-mentioned each lower limit, respectively, but, on the other hand, when the content exceeds the upper limit corresponding to it, lead obstructs bonding between iron grains and is apt to result in the formation of defects in machining of the sintered body, while copper is excessively alloyed with iron so that the hardness of iron base metal is raised and the machinability of the sintered body is deteriorated.
